In this podcast you are going to learn basic vocabulary, phrases and grammar to talk about the weather in Japanese. Talking about the weather is a very common topic in Japanese. This is especially so with small talk as it is quite common in Japanese to mention the weather when making small talk or striking up a conversation with someone. In this podcast you’re going to learn useful verbs to talk about your daily routine. These verbs are very commonly used in casual conversation throughout the day so they are well worth learning. You will also study a little grammar related to plain form verbs and -TE form verbs which are the most common type of verb used in casual speech. You will also learn how they are used together when describing actions in a sequence. Also, the dialogue in this lesson will teach you particles which are sounds that usually go at the end of sentences to change the nuance of what you are saying. In this lesson, Ami and Alex teach you how to use the word Yappari which has various meanings inluding but not limited to "I knew it!". It's a very commonly used phrase and is used to express the fact that something you predicted did indeed happen.
